Judge puts directors on notice: If you take the fees, do the work

Max Mason

Australia’s director class received a stark warning from a senior judge as the corporate regulator wraps up its case against the former board of troubled casino operator Star Entertainment: if you pocket the cash, do the work.

Justice Michael Lee, known for sudden flourishes, warned he has grown frustrated by the Star directors’ argument that they should not have the burden of going through hundreds of pages of documents that may have shed light on money laundering by junket operators.
